Output 16d5ab2bc7d905f18154f0ef300137a7621806011f945e3f254ecf20c037e8b5:0

value
1993738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 706e78e495f2ae3ec82e945cc2278f0e744c5e16 OP_EQUAL
address
3BwVwmsPsY4DWuTVZ5pVbJenmkMRULpoca
transaction
16d5ab2bc7d905f18154f0ef300137a7621806011f945e3f254ecf20c037e8b5
confirmations
421798
spent
true